Feature-based software architecture analysis to identify safety and security interactions

Priyadarshini,Simon Greiner, Maike Massierer,Oum-E-Kheir Aktouf

2023 IEEE 20th International Conference on Software Architecture (ICSA)(2023)

引用 0|浏览1
暂无评分
摘要
In the automotive domain, feature-based software architecture is a widely used software design method to produce cost efficient and reusable software. With increasing complexity of automotive systems and the shift towards automated driving, safety and security measures become even more crucial for these systems. However, safety and security functionalities can undermine each other if they interact in unintended ways. We propose the novel method FIISS for automatic identification of interactions between safety and security features in UML models. We evaluate our implementation of the method by applying it to a real-world component for autonomous driving. We show that the method is able to identify unintended interactions while providing only few false positive findings. Thus, we see that our method can be applied to real-world UML system designs without modifying the underlying models and without applying specialized UML profiles.
更多
查看译文
关键词
model-based software architecture analysis,feature interaction,feature-based software engineering,functional safety feature,cybersecurity feature,unified modeling language (UML),autonomous vehicles
AI 理解论文
溯源树
样例
生成溯源树,研究论文发展脉络
Chat Paper
正在生成论文摘要